Had an 07 Punch Churchill this afternoon. Awesome aroma at cold from this box. Started off with earth and TONS of black pepper. After about the first inch, the black pepper started gradually morphing into sugar. Second third started off with very sweet milk coffee and finished with a reach cream and walnut flavor. Final third was graham cracker with just a hint of cream and spice. Great cigar, easily a 93.

Unfortunately the vast majority of cigars in this box are rolled like wooden dowels. :pig:

If I'm lucky, I'll be able to find 4-5 more smokeable ones.

Smoked my first BHK 54 last night from the Czars. Before lighting the cigar smelled strongly of soil/undergrowth. Burn and draw were great. Notes of cedar, spice and pepper throughout, very good! Paired it up with some Lagavulin. It will be hard to keep my hands off the rest.
